Has a safety switch that turns it off on the highest setting after about an hour.

As the older posters mentioned above though, most of these blankets have limited heat settings and safety switches now. I love a hot blanket but the heat just doesn't get there.

I previously bought a few cheapies off ebay but found they'd consistently crap themselves if you accidentally sat on and overheated the controller. Not worth the hassle of having to figure out how to get it fixed so I bought a brand name one instead.

Who makes them so I can contact them directly for care instructions which no one seems to know the best way to clean them.

Thanks

1 answer
Me QLD
Me QLD

Mine says not washable and spot cleaning only and air dry. During drying the cord must be positioned to ensure the water does not flow into the switch or control.
